> Is it wrong to wish "component" worked like this?
>
> (component (render []
>                    (div nil "Hello There!")))
>
> (component (render-state [state]
>                          (div nil "Hello There!"))
>
> (component (will-mount [_]
>                 (js/console.log "mounting!"))L
>            (render []
>                 (div nil "Hello There!")))
>
> ...I could see the appeal of the current "component" macro before
> render-state was introduced... I can also see the appeal of using a raw
> "Reify", but given that all the Om interfaces have a single member
> function, having to write "IWillMount (will-mount [] ...))" etc is starting
> to feel like java boilerplate
>
> (but maybe such a macro will interfere with other features that I'm
> overlooking)
